Description of "GUARD LOCK" operator inputs/outputs
“Lock_fbk” input
used to detect the status (feedback) of the electromagnet that
unlocks/locks the guard lock.
Electromechanical guard locks are unlocked/locked via an electric control that
energises/de-energises an electromagnet. Its status (energised/de-energised) is indicated
by appropriate contacts. For example, the status of the electromagnet may be indicated by
a normally open contact that is closed when the electromagnet is energised, as in the case
shown in Figure 75.
Figure 75 - Example of feedback of the status of the electromagnet of a guard lock.
The signal received by the module is processed by the "Guard Lock" operator.
“Gate” input
present, it detects the status (feedback) of the door/gate
connected to the guard lock.
The status of the door/gate (GATE) is detected using specific contacts. For example, the
status of the door/gate may be indicated by a normally open contact that is closed when
the door/gate is closed, as in the case in Figure 76.
